Well, as many of you probably know, TNT released the new items, and retired some old ones. Before I get to the bad news, here's a quick list of retired items-

Fyoras Looking Glass
Little Timmy's Slingshot
Ghostkersword

Yes, that's right, the G-sword was retired. But that's not the worst news of the day. When TNT released the four new items (The Hannah doll, the Platinum Dub, the Pirate Hat and the Pirate Cutless) they made a small error. Before they had activated the two weaps, they released them (as they always do). The Blade was 1.8 mil, and the hat 1.6 or 1.7 mil. (I can't remeber which) Well, once neo activated the weaps BDers discovered that the Hat blocks all light, some fire, and some earth, and the Blade does 17-22 icons. It's comparable to the G-Sword. But that's not their mistake. You see, they had made a small typo in the name of the two weaps, which is why they were priced so low. They quickly corrected their mistake, pricing the Blade at 16mil and the hat at 4.7mil. Then the freezings began. So far, dozens of people who bought the items when they were very cheap have been frozen due to neo's mistake. I happen to know a few people who have been frozen already, and the icing continues. I wish I could have bought a cheap sword myself, but it wasn't possible since I didn't have the pure. However, I feel it's wrong of neo to freeze people due to a mistake of their own. They should either have removed the item and refunded their money, or simply let it slide.
